    The Master in Creative Knitwear Design offers a unique experience in the world which puts students in contact with the Italian district of Knitwear Design of Reggio Emilia. The course is developed in collaboration with Modateca Deanna, an important center of documentation visited by designers coming from all over the world and which includes thousands of garments of prestigious and rare collections of the most famous Maisons and designers from Valentino to Jean-Paul Gautier, Chanel and many more. More than 40 partners collaborate in the Industry Projects, real projects that introduce students in the Fashion System and that ends with the presentation of their collection at Pitti Filati in Florence, an international event in which every year the excellence of Knitwear Design showcase their collections. Materials research, design, and technical development take place in the companies of the manufacturing district of Reggio Emilia with which the course is in partnership. Particular attention is also dedicated to the analysis of new trends, communication, and product placement. Napapijri, United Color of Benetton, Roberto Collina, Max Mara, and Ermanno Scervino are the companies that have worked with our students during the last edition of the Master.
